Which assessment finding requires an immediate intervention by the nurse for the patient after surgery for the treatment of gastric cancer?
Anorexia
Pain
Diaphoresis
Nausea
The Correct Answer is C
A. Anorexia is a common symptom after surgery and may be due to the stress of surgery, anesthesia, or the body's adjustment to changes in digestion. While it requires monitoring, it is not an immediate concern unless it worsens or is accompanied by other signs of complications.
B. Mild to moderate pain is expected after surgery, especially following major procedures like gastric cancer surgery. Pain management is important, but it is not usually an immediate concern unless it is severe, unmanageable, or worsens suddenly.
C. Excessive sweating (diaphoresis) after surgery could indicate a serious complication, such as hypovolemic shock, infection, or a cardiovascular event. It is critical for the nurse to assess for other signs, such as low blood pressure, rapid heart rate, or fever, and take immediate action.
D. Nausea can occur after surgery and is a common side effect from anesthesia, pain medications, or the digestive system adjusting. While it requires management, it is typically not as urgent as diaphoresis, unless it is persistent or associated with other concerning symptoms like vomiting or dehydration.
